Humphries, Moyse to carry Canada's flag at closing ceremony

Published January 08, 2015

Sports Network

Sochi, Russia (SportsNetwork.com) - Canada's Kaillie Humphries and Heather Moyse, fresh off their second straight Olympic gold in women's two-man bobsled, have been selected as the country's flag bearers for Sunday's closing ceremony at the Sochi Olympics.

The Canadian duo became the first women to defend an Olympic gold medal in bobsled on Wednesday when they edged a pair of American teams for the top spot.

The last time Canada had dual flag bearers was when pairs figure skaters Jamie Sale and David Pelletier were selected for the honor after winning gold at Salt Lake City in 2002.

Hayley Wickenheiser, a forward on Canada's gold medal winning women's hockey team, was the country's flag bearer at the opening ceremony on Feb. 7.
